    HYBE Suffers Catastrophic Stock Price Crash

    Compared to its 52-week high, HYBE’s stock price has fallen by around 60%.

    HYBE’s stock price has taken a major hit, leaving many investors frustrated and devastated.

    The company’s shares, which previously surpassed ₩410,000 (about $293 USD), have fallen into the ₩160,000 range (about $114 USD) as it continues to record new lows.

    The drop has also significantly impacted HYBE Chairman Bang Si Hyuk’s personal stock holdings, with more than ₩1 trillion (about $714 million USD) reportedly disappearing from his stake.

    According to the Korea CXO Institute, which recently analyzed the stock holdings of leaders at 46 major Korean groups, Bang Si Hyuk experienced the largest decline in the second quarter.

    His stock holdings reportedly decreased by ₩1.4058 trillion (about $1 billion USD) in just one quarter, making it the biggest percentage decline among those included in the survey at 35.8 percent.

    Ironically, the earnings report HYBE released shortly before the stock crash was the strongest in the company’s history.

    For the second quarter of this year, HYBE reported ₩1.45 trillion (about $1.04 billion USD) in revenue and ₩170.9 billion (about $122 million USD) in operating profit. Compared to the same period last year, the company’s revenue increased by 105.5%, while operating profit rose by 159.3%.

    This marked the first time a Korean entertainment company surpassed both ₩1 trillion (about $714 million USD) in quarterly revenue and ₩100 billion (about $71 million USD) in operating profit simultaneously.

    However, the strong results did not prevent the company’s stock price from continuing to fall.

    Many analysts believe investor concerns about HYBE’s growth prospects have contributed to the decline. In particular, fears of a potential “peak out” after BTS’s world tour — meaning the group’s activities may have already reached their peak before growth slows — have affected investor confidence.

    Although BTS’s full-group activities helped HYBE achieve record results, some investors are questioning whether the company can sustain the same level of growth once the group’s major activities slow.

    Analysts have also raised concerns about the profitability of HYBE’s concert business. While BTS’s performances have increased the company’s overall revenue, some reports suggest the concert division’s profit margins have not met expectations.

    As a result, several securities firms have lowered their target stock prices for HYBE.

    HYBE’s decline has also raised wider concerns about the K-Pop industry. Album sales, which have traditionally been a major source of income for entertainment companies, have reportedly slowed, while the stock market has increasingly focused on semiconductor and large-cap companies.

    Expectations for the performances and stock prices of other major entertainment companies have also been lowered.

    Adding further pressure to HYBE is the ongoing investigation into allegations involving Bang Si Hyuk. He has been investigated over accusations that he misled investors into selling their shares before HYBE’s stock market listing.
